Barbed Broaches
-
These specialized endodontic instruments are designed for the swift and efficient removal of vital pulp tissue (extirpation) from the root canal during the initial stages of treatment.
-
Featuring a series of precision-cut barbs along the working shaft, they are engineered to snag and withdraw soft tissue, cotton pellets, or paper points from within the canal space.
Key Features
-
Manufactured from high-tensile stainless steel to provide the necessary flexibility while maintaining the strength required for tissue removal.
-
Precisely angled barbs are positioned to engage pulp tissue effectively upon insertion and withdrawal.
-
Color-coded handles or shanks facilitate quick identification of sizes, ranging from XXX-Fine to Coarse, ensuring the correct fit for various canal diameters.
-
Available in both long-handle versions for manual use and short-handle versions for better access in posterior regions.
-
Designed as a single-use disposable instrument to prevent cross-contamination and ensure maximum cutting/snagging efficiency for every patient.
